What I Looked for Before Buying

Before I made any decision, I checked a few things that mattered to me:

  • Vehicle fitment: I made sure 265/50R20 was the correct size for my vehicle.
  • Driving style: I thought about whether I needed more comfort, better mileage, or stronger all-around performance.
  • Weather conditions: I considered if I would be driving mostly in dry, wet, or mixed conditions.
  • Noise level: I preferred a tire that would stay quiet on long drives.
  • Price vs value: I compared the cost with the fuel-saving and comfort benefits.

Things I Would Double-Check Before Purchasing

Before I buy any tire, I always double-check the basics. For this one, I would make sure:

  • The load index matches my vehicle’s needs
  • The speed rating is appropriate for my driving
  • The tire is compatible with my wheel setup
  • The tread pattern suits my climate
  • The warranty and return policy are clear
